DEALER SET-UP INSTRUCTIONS

Assembly of this snow blower is the responsibility of
the Woods dealer. It should be delivered to the owner
completely assembled, lubricated and adjusted for nor-
mal conditions.
The snow blower is shipped partially assembled.
Assembly will be easier if components are aligned
and loosely assembled before tightening hardware.
Recommended torque values for hardware are shown
in the Bolt Torque Chart.
Select a suitable working area. A smooth, hard surface,
such as concrete, will make assembly much quicker.
Open parts boxes and lay out parts and hardware to
make location easy. Refer to illustrations, accompany-
ing text, parts lists and exploded view drawings.
■ To avoid serious injury or death: Read and un-
derstand the Safety Rules at the beginning of
this manual before assembly. Support the snow
blower securely during assembly.
Preparation
1. Remove the top and sides of the crate. Carefully
cut bands and straps securing the chute assembly,
driveline and SMV sign and set aside.
2. Using a lifting device with a capacity of at least 1000
lb., support the snow blower and remove hardware
attaching it to the crate base.
3. Raise the snow blower, slide the crate base out and
lower the snow blower to the ground.
Chute Installation
Figure 18
1. Place the rotation bearing (1) on the snow blower
chute base (4).
2. Install the chute (2) over the rotation bearing and
install the four 3/8" spacers (3a) and the four 1/16"
spacers (3b) on the chute base (4).
NOTE: If the chute has too much play and makes
chute rotation difficult, you may remove 1/16" spac-
ers to adjust.
3. Apply grease under the retaining plates (5, 6) before
installation.
NOTE: Use high quality grease designated "ex-
treme pressure" and containing molybdenum
disulfide. The label may specify "Moly EP".
4. Install the two retaining plates with 3 holes (5) by
placing the 2-hole section toward the plate of the
rotation support and place the retaining plate with

Manual Rotator Installation
Figures 19, 20 & 21
1. Figure 19 – Remove the 1/4" hardware from the
rotator worm assembly (1) and install on the chute
base and loosely reinstall the hardware.
2. Figure 20 – Install the handle support bracket (1) on
the right side of the snow blower three-point hitch
using two 3/8" NC x 1-1/4" bolts, lockwashers and
nuts (2, 3, 4). Tighten securely.
3. Install lower handle support (5) on the bracket (1)
using a 3/4" NC x 1-1/2" blot, lockwasher and nut
(6, 7, 8).
4. Insert the plastic grommet (9) in the upper handle
support (10).
5. Insert the upper handle support (10) into the lower
handle support (5). Fasten loosely with a 3/8" x 1/2"
set screw (11). The height will be adjusted later for a
convenient position on your tractor.
